Daimler-Benz DB 605 aircraft engine. This German inverted V12, liquid-cooled engine was used extensively during World War II, notably powering the Messerschmitt Bf 109 fighter.
It was developed from the DB 601 engine, featuring a larger displacement (35.7 litres) and higher maximum RPM, increasing power output.
The inverted V-12 configuration offered advantages such as a lower center of gravity and improved pilot visibility.
The engine utilized a direct fuel injection system, a significant advantage in combat as it prevented engine cut-outs under negative G forces, unlike many carbureted Allied engines at the time.
It employed a dry sump oil system, common for military aero engines during that era.
Original examples of this engine are now highly valued and typically found in major engine collections and museums, such as the RAF Museum in Hendon. #mercedes #planes #ww2
